Efficiency and Comfort
Carbon-neutral heating systems are designed to be highly efficient, providing consistent and comfortable heat. Unlike traditional systems that can result in uneven heating and cold spots, these systems ensure an even distribution of warmth. Infrared heating, a popular carbon-neutral option, works by directly warming objects and people rather than the air. This method not only improves comfort but also reduces energy waste, as the heat is not lost to the surroundings. Churches can maintain a pleasant environment for congregants without the inefficiencies of conventional heating.
Preservation of Church Buildings
Many churches are housed in historic buildings that require special care to maintain their structural integrity. Carbon-neutral heating systems are often less invasive than traditional methods, preserving the fabric of these cherished structures. Systems like electric heating do not require extensive pipework or flues, which can be disruptive and damaging to older buildings. By choosing carbon-neutral solutions, churches can ensure that their buildings remain intact and protected for future generations.
